J'aurais besoin de savoir quelle syntaxe utilser pour que la valeur corresponde au critère entre la date 1 et la date Pour compter des cellules à l’aide d’un seul critère, utilisez la fonction NB.si.

La seule condition étant que la date retournée appartienne à l’intervalle accepté par Excel dans le cadre de ces calculs de dates.

Si vous voulez calculer de façon dynamique la sommes des 12 derniers mois, vous devrez utiliser une formule du type CALCULATE(Mesure,DATESINPERIOD(Dates,DateDébut,-12,MONTH). C'est un peu comme si vous aviez à faire des filtres sur plusieurs colonnes puis d'additionner les valeurs d'une colonne particulière ; mais …

Et dans ce cas on peut appliquer MAX sur les numéros qui identifient les mois, et on se trouve dans le cas où on peut utiliser chiffre au lieu de date. =SOMME.SI(F5:F1500;A2;H5:H1500) Je souhaiterais que la variable de la colonne H soit renvoyée si ce qui se trouve en F correspond à A2 (ça, c'est ok), mais que en plus, celle-ci soit uniquement renvoyée si elle se situe entre le 01.01.2010 et le 31.01.2010.
En langage Excel voici la solution:

Je pense que leur idée est d'aller vers la simplification des tâches, ce qui n'est pas sans doute pas plus mal. La fonction SOMME.SI.ENS requière que chaque critère soit saisi en tant que paire critères/plage: ">"&G4,date // critères 1 "<"&G5,date // critère 2 Notez que nous devons inclure les opérateurs logiques entre guillemets ( "" ), puis joindre les références de cellules à l’aide d’une esperluette (&).

Forums Excel - VBA Formule SOMME SI ENS avec intervalle de date ne marche pas Formule SOMME SI ENS avec intervalle de date ne marche pas .

Il s’agira de calculer la somme des montants dont la date est inférieure à la date de fin et soustraire de ce montant la somme des montants dans la date est inférieure à la date de début. La fonction SOMME.SI additionne uniquement les valeurs qui répondent à un critère unique.
Le sujet que j'aborde a déjà été traité mais les solutions proposées ne marchent pas pour mon cas.J'ai un classeur avec deux userform qui alimentent deux feuilles "Entrée" et "sortie", une troisième feuille "Stock" doit collecter les information sur les deux premières feuilles.Problème : La formule SOMME SI ENS que j'ai placée dans les cellules J8 et K8 de la feuille stock ne marchent pas.Je joint ici mon fichier et merci d'avance pour votre aide.Les"dates" rentrées en sont pas des dates ! Dans B1 j'ai une valeur X Dans B2 je dois avoir 169186 X représentant un nb d'heures global Y représentant le nb d'heures compris entre Merci par avance Le 22/01/2020 à 16:42. Quand une fonction DAX réfère à Dates, c’est toujours à la colonne Date de la table de dates du modèle de données sous-jacent.Non, j’ai la base mais juste on peut appliquer aussi MAX avec la fonction DATESINPERIOD au lieu de LastDate. Inscrit 22.01.2020. Bonjour à tous,

Ici nous allons simplement utiliser la fonction SOMME.SI mais de manière soustractive. La date se trouve en colonne B, sur chaque ligne entre 5 et 1500. La somme sur un intervalle de dates dynamique Mots-clés : La somme sur un intervalle de dates dynamique Ce sujet contient 4 réponses, 2 participants et a été mis à jour pour la dernière fois par jfgrange , le il y a 1 année et 3 mois . La fonction SOMME.SI.ENS additionne uniquement les valeurs qui répondent à plusieurs critères. Temps de lecture 2 minutes. Avec la fonction SOMME.SI.ENS, j'aurais besoin d'utiliser comme critères une fourchette de dates . Si qqun peut m'aider? N. Narcisse MVOULA Jeune membre Messages 13 Excel 2016. change le format en standard ou date longue et rien ne change !En mettant de vraies dates et en changeant la référence en B8Vous avez raison, l'erreur vient du format de la textboxPourriez-vous m'aider avec le code pour la mettre en format date ?J'ajouter que c'est une raison qui m'a fait abandonner l'idée d'utiliser des userform ... je privilégie l'emploi d'un onglet dédié plus facile à mettre en oeuvre (dates, chiffres, menus déroulants etc. La fonction SOMME.SI.ENS vous permet d'additionner certaines cellules selon des critères que vous allez sélectionner. À noter que la date Début peut être fournie par un MAX sur la date sélectionnée.DATESINPERIOD(Temps[date];LASTDATE(Temps[date]);-3;Month)Le premier paramètre à passer dans l’équation doit être la colonne de date de votre table de dates.

Si vous n’avez pas monter un modèle de données avec une table de dates en bonne et due forme, cette fonction ne produira aucun résultat.Sans vouloir être offensive, votre question me laisse croire que vous tentez d’écrire une formule en DAX sans maîtriser les bases. Je voudrais calculer la somme sur un intervalle de dates dynamique, exemple :S’il vous plait quelle est la formule en DAX pour répondre à ce besoin ?